Transaction c3ec43d763c31c7d4b702e566843902a32ada9e79d43505c6f56d72f218b335d
2 Input
2 Outputs
- c3ec43d763c31c7d4b702e566843902a32ada9e79d43505c6f56d72f218b335d:0
- c3ec43d763c31c7d4b702e566843902a32ada9e79d43505c6f56d72f218b335d:1
value 25082076
address 1KQJ2QQ67ZQHZteQ5Ath4v5WSZFJRvinNx
value 25500000
address 1Cekf51uEnidF5LsL1PuSHzn2yRXdEEpEd